(May 9, 2005)Last month, 150 Denver residents were sent letters from Denver Animal Control, warning them that the city planned to resume its ban outlawing pit bulls within city limits on Monday. More than one dozen dogs were confiscated Monday by animal control officers.

Denver's pit bull law prohibits any person from owning, possessing, keeping, exercising control over, maintaining, harboring, or selling a pit bull in the City and County of Denver. A pit bull is defined in the ordinance as any dog that is an American Pit Bull Terrier, an American Staffordshire Terrier, a Straffordshire Bull Terrier, or any dog displaying the majority of physical traits of any one or more of these breeds.
